- champerty | champarty
- en
- Definition "A form of maintenance IATE:67573 that occurs when a person who has no legitimate concern in the outcome of litigation agrees to support the action financially in consideration of a promise to receive a share in the proceeds of the action" Reference Champerty; Champarty, Jowitt's Dictionary of English Law, 3rd Edition, Volume 1, page 362, London, Sweet and Maxwell, 2009
- Comment "Champerty was treated as a crime and a tort in UK law until the Criminal Law Act 1967, and contingency fee agreements IATE:914169 remain unlawful as a component of ""champertous agreements"", on the grounds that they are ""contrary to public policy"". However, there is an ongoing debate on these matters in UK legal circles.
